Californians continue to have access to vaccines, testing … great lightning stone wowWebOct 29, 2024 · The CDPH has grown to employ 3,900 people, which includes researchers, scientists, doctors, nurses, administrative, and legal staff. These professionals are spread through various parts of California, with high concentrations working in Sacramento and Richmond.
